Shoshana Goldberg was awarded a blue ribbon for her poster presentation at the 2015 Population Association of America Annual Meeting on May 2nd. Goldberg’s poster, “Does It Really ‘Get Better’? Suicide Attempts in Two Cohorts of Sexual Minority Adolescents Following Massachusetts Marriage Equality,” was completed through her participation in The Fenway Institute’s Summer Institute in LGBT Population Health, a training program for doctoral students working in the field of LGBT health.  

Goldberg collaborated on the poster with Kerith Conron of The Fenway Institute and Carolyn T. Halpern, a Carolina Population Center Fellow and Chair of UNC’s Maternal and Child Health Department.

Goldberg is a Carolina Population Center predoctoral trainee and a graduate student in UNC’s Maternal and Child Health department.
